London boasts some of the best plays and musicals in the world. You will often find A list celebrities joining in productions across the capital with passionate theatre goers paying very little for the privilege of seeing the best in action. London is a buffet of entertainment that delights all tastes. Ballet to Hamlet; Mozart to Mamma Mia – London is a hub of theatre excitement and creativity.

Why not pop along to the theatre whilst you’re in town and catch up on the best that London has to offer. The show line up over August and September caters for a wide variety of tastes. The classic, ‘A Midsummer Night’s Dream’, is perfect for the mild evenings. This funny and worldly Shakespeare classic has enticed thousands and is a must see for all ages. ‘Hay Fever’, another comical theatre production, stars the captivating Judy Dench at her very best. ‘Brasil Brasileiro’, inspired by the Brazilian culture, combines sexy samba rhythms with slinky dance moves. The music will have you practicing the cha-cha long after the curtains have closed. ‘Mamma Mia’ is an absolute classic feel good production that brings Abba’s songs to the theatre world. The contagious songs will have you singing out loud to songs you thought had long since passed you by. This is the pinnacle of feel good entertainment. Then there are the die hard favourites like ‘Joseph and his Technicolor Dream coat’ that are always great for a laugh and a bit of a sing along.
